Gas hydrates, crystalline compounds resembling ice, are composed of water and gas molecules. They naturally occur in deep subsea surfaces permafrost regions under high pressure low temperature, serving as an unconventional source natural gas. Interestingly, the conditions conducive to hydrate formation align with those used food science for processing preservation.
